My Publisher merge document is a side-fold greeting card with a textbox
(autoshape) and clip-art on page 1 and merged-in text on page 3. Here's the
problem: When I merge to a new publication, the clip-art disappears. Any
idea what's going on?

I had a similar problem yesterday. If I converted the clipart to a .jpg it
didn't disappear anymore!
